A blend of  45% Grenache, 35% Syrah,  15% Mourvèdre & 5% Cinsault all grown on a clay-limestone with round pebbles & sandy brown soil.  Mourvèdre and Cinsault vinified together. Grenache and Syrah vinified separately in thermo-regulated 100hl concrete vats. 100%de-stemming. Maceration for 42 days. It’s deep, intense colour will seduce you with its aromas of stewed fruit, cherry and sweet spices.
Harmonious on the palate, with a well-coated structure and a long fresh finish. Ideal marriage with red meats such as spicy lamb dishes of lamb, duck & grilled beef. 

Region

The Southern Rhône Valley is a renowned wine region located in the southeastern part of France. It is one of the most important wine-producing areas in the country and is famous for its diverse range of high-quality wines. The region stretches along the course of the Rhône River, covering several departments in the Provence-Alpes-Côte d’Azur and Auvergne-Rhône-Alpes regions.

Châteauneuf-du-Pape is a famous wine region located in the southern part of the Rhône Valley in southeastern France. The name “Châteauneuf-du-Pape” translates to “New Castle of the Pope,” referring to the summer residence of the Pope during the 14th century. The region is renowned for producing high-quality red wines, primarily blends dominated by Grenache grape along with Syrah, Mourvèdre, and other approved varieties (13 in total.)

Climate & Terroir

The region’s terroir is diverse, with a combination of soil types including galets (large, rounded stones), clay, and sand. The galets help retain heat and reflect it back to the vines, aiding in the ripening process. This, along with the Mediterranean climate, contributes to the unique characteristics of Châteauneuf-du-Pape wines. 

The region also experiences a Mediterranean climate with hot, dry summers and mild winters. The proximity to the Rhône River contributes to the moderation of temperatures, helping to create favorable conditions for grape ripening. The ample sunshine and the Mistral, a strong, dry wind that can sweep through the region, also play roles in the grape-growing process.
